A Little More About Your Role

The Senior Project Engineer will play an important role in engineering and technical matters associated with offshore wind projects with a particular focus on offshore substations and WTG foundations. This is a key growth area for WSP and offers an exciting opportunity for a highly motivated and resourceful engineer to help drive and realise the company’s offshore wind strategy. The role will work across engineering and design, Owner’s Engineering and smaller scopes, requiring strong leadership and the ability to manage complex projects.

The role requires flexibility to work across all work packages and, at times, support consultancy and strategic advisory projects in support of business requirements.

Key Responsibilities
  • Support the technical leadership of large multi-discipline engineering and design projects and take on key positions such as Package Lead or Deputy Engineering Manager.
  • Oversee the technical aspects of offshore wind structural engineering projects. Support design work and be prepared to review and author key project deliverables. Contribute to multi-discipline projects and provide design input into key processes such as offshore substation topside layouts.
  • Support on Owner’s Engineer contracts and be competent to undertake and/or co‑coordinate design reviews; author key project documentation such as Basis of Design, Technical Specifications and Employer’s Requirements; support main asset procurement processes and manage risk and programme.
  • Lead on smaller commissions and take on key positions such as Project Manager or Technical Lead.
  • Support the Engineering Manager in developing and implementing new processes and procedures to streamline efficient delivery execution.
  • Identify and pursue new business opportunities within the offshore wind sector, contributing to the growth of the engineering function. Represent the company in technical discussions with stakeholders including clients, regulatory bodies and industry partners.
  • Lead and contribute to the development of bids and proposals with a particular focus on technical content.
  • Ensure compliance with all relevant technical regulations, standards and best practices.
  • Manage technical budgets, schedules and resources effectively.
  • Collaborate with cross‑functional teams including engineering, project management, asset management, advisory and environmental teams.
  • Stay up to date with the latest advancements in offshore wind technology and incorporate innovative solutions into projects.
